Milani Baked Blushes!


Ladies, let’s admit that we are in a restless searching of that perfect blush that will make our cheeks look healthy and at the same time, pinch-able (or kissable..or..suckable like those xiao long paos.....). Matte blushes are nice if you have very shimmery eyes and don’t want to go overboard. On the other hand, blushes with chunky glitters can emphasize your pores and make you look like a disco ball (unless you want to go to 70’s party or all that jazz). Then, how can I have that right amount of flush??

So, without any further ado, let me introduce you to amazing drugstore blushes that I am currently LOVING: Milani Baked Blush in Corallina and Luminoso.




I picked baked blush because it has been said that they last longer than traditional blushes since makeup companies actually produced them by heating colored makeup liquid on terra cotta tiles (sounds fancy, right?). They are retail around $7-$8 (around 80-100IDR) weigh around 0.12 ounces or 3.5 grams. So, I ended up give them a try and now they are like my Holy Grail blushes! Not only are they pigmented and gorgeous, but they also have the right shimmer and buildable, too.



Corallina described as shimmery coral and Luminoso is a slightly shimmery peach. As you can see from the picture wayyyy above, as a proof that I have been using Luminoso a lot, the writing on the package has already gone! Pooff! And do notice the stunning colors in the pan. Ohlala as if they can instantly brighten up your look!




Don’t be scared of the shimmer that Corallina showed given that once you apply it, it is barely there and it will give you a right amount of flush of color to your face. The shimmery peach above Corallina is Luminoso. You can achieve that beautiful glowy peachy healthy look with this blush. This is the one that I use everyday along with my matte bronzer because it really does have subtle shimmer and striking finish. I have oily skin but believe me this blush won’t make you look like you’ve been cooking fried chicken in a kitchen (hey, it rhymes!).

I found it so-so in terms of the packaging. Quite compact and has mirror and a brush inside. I don’t really like the brush because it is not as soft as my sigma one but it is a good alternative if I don't bring my other brush.

FOTD with NYX for your eyes only palette

Hi! It's me again. This is a  quick review on NYX for your eyes only "smokey eyes" palette. I found this palette hidden under other thingys. I really like it since it's versatile and I bought it out of my obsession over Jersey girl's smokey eyes.

As you can see, the packaging is very sleek and slim. There are 10 eyeshadows inside it with mixes of shimmers, satin or frost finish. I find that all of the shadows are pigmented, buttery with amazing color pay off! It's not too shabby for $15 or 160.000IDR.





Here are the swatches with and without primer:



without primer


with primer
L to R: Cream, Taupe, Mid Brown, Black, Light Charcoal, Mid Charcoal, Dark Charcoal, Silvery Taupe, Silver, Frosty white

Benefit "They're Real" Mascara

Have you ever dreamt of having thick and long eyelashes? I have and I will forever dream of these natural and thick lashes. The problem is, I can’t really use false eyelashes because I have very sensitive eyes. If I wear them, my eyes will turn red like one of those scary vampires (minus the fangs).

Now, after having so many affairs with countless mascara, I will introduce my favorite one at the moment; Benefit “they’re real” mascara.


On their website, Benefit proclaim that: "They're real! lengthens, curls, volumizes, lifts & seperates. Our jet black, long-wearing formula won't smudge or dry out. A specially designed brush reveals lashes you never knew you had!"

The packaging itself is very cool and edgy with silver metallic color. I feel like every single penny that I spent for this mascara is worth it. The claims on Benefit's carton really catch my attention. Will it really live to the claims?



To be honest, I'm not a big fan of the wand itself. There is a lot of product protruding from the end of the wand. It forces me to clean the product if I want to use the small spikes at the end. In my opinion, it's such a wast of great product and I don't like that.
